  1. I recently purchased the Season 1 box set of '24' (tv series) and am attempting to make backup copies. I have the latest version of Decrypter, shrink, and anydvd but i cant seem to backup 3 out of the 6 total dvd's...Disk 1,2,and 6 ripped to my hd just fine using decrypter (before even getting anydvd)....they all seem to have an I/O error exactly 50% of the way through, they simply slow right down and then stop...then they retry over and over making a tiny bit of progress each retry until it finally just stops completely and no progress is made on retries (makes slight progress for about the first 5 or so retries, then stops). The light on my dvd drive goes out as well, so the disk just stops spinning and i find it hard to believe that 3 of 6 disks would be damaged. Seems to be VTS_02_4 on each disk. I've had absolutely no trouble in the past using decrypter or dvdshrink for that matter....i've been following steps that have to do with copy protection (which are mostly to use the latest decrypter, which i have, and the latest anydvd...which i also have)
    Also, it seems that the only way i can get past it is to restart the process from VTS_02_06 and it'll continue....but of course 2 key VOB files are now missing....funny thing is that VTS_02_05 wont rip at all either, then decrypter asks me if i want to use copy protection from another file, and no matter what i get it to do, VTS_02_05 will not rip either.

    I/O errors are an inability to correctly read the disk. This could be hardware, but most of the time with DVDs it is dirt, scratches, and now Arcoss. AnyDVD is faster to market than Decrypter when dealing with new disks. If the latest Decrypter wont' AnyDVD usually will.
